Corky Hale, a Jewish jazz musician, who turns out tunes on the piano and harp, celebrated the release of her new CD, “Corky Hale and Friends – I’m Glad There Is You,” during a swingin’ soiree held at Bel Air’s Vibrato on Sept. 21.
Rabbi David Baron, Priscilla Presley and Hale’s husband, Hall of Fame songwriter Mike Stoller (who along with partner Jerry Leiber wrote Elvis Presley hits “Hound Dog” and “Jailhouse Rock”) joined musicians from the local jazz scene at the event. During dinner, Hale performed several tracks from her new album.
